Maintenance and Hair Care Tips
Light brown hair with highlight looks stunning, but maintaining its vibrancy and health requires proper care. Highlighted hair is more prone to dryness, fading, and damage, so following a good hair care routine will help keep it looking fresh and radiant. Here are some essential tips:
1. Use Sulfate-Free Shampoo and Conditioner
- Sulfates strip the hair of natural oils, causing dryness and color fading.
- Opt for sulfate-free products designed for color-treated hair to maintain moisture and vibrancy.
- Look for ingredients like keratin, argan oil, and proteins to nourish and strengthen your hair.
2. Deep Conditioning Treatments for Moisture Retention
- Highlights can make hair more prone to dryness, so deep conditioning is essential.
- Use a hair mask once or twice a week to restore hydration and prevent breakage.
- Choose masks with shea butter, coconut oil, or keratin for added nourishment.
3. Avoid Excessive Heat Styling
- Heat styling can weaken hair and cause color to fade faster.
- Limit the use of flat irons, curling wands, and blow dryers to prevent damage.
- Always apply a heat protectant spray before styling to reduce heat exposure.
4. Regular Touch-Ups to Maintain Vibrancy
- Highlights can fade or grow out unevenly, so regular touch-ups are important.
- Schedule salon visits every 6–8 weeks to refresh your highlights and maintain a seamless blend.
- If you prefer a low-maintenance look, opt for balayage or ombre styles that require fewer touch-ups.
5. Protect Hair from Sun and Chlorine Damage
- Sun exposure can cause highlights to fade and turn brassy, while chlorine can dry out the hair.
- Use UV-protectant hair sprays or wear a hat when spending time in the sun.
- Rinse hair with fresh water before and after swimming to minimize chlorine absorption.
By following these hair care tips, you can keep your light brown hair with highlights looking healthy, glossy, and full of life for longer!
FAQ
What are the best highlight shades for light brown hair?
The best highlight shades depend on your desired look and skin tone. Popular options include blonde (golden, honey, or platinum), caramel, ash brown, auburn, chestnut, and copper highlights. Each shade adds a unique dimension and warmth to light brown hair.
Will highlights damage my light brown hair?
While highlights involve bleaching, proper care can minimize damage. Using sulfate-free shampoo, deep conditioning treatments, and reducing heat styling will help maintain hair health and prevent excessive dryness or breakage.
How often should I get touch-ups for my highlights?
It depends on the type of highlights you choose. Traditional foil highlights may need touch-ups every 6–8 weeks, while balayage and ombre highlights can last 10–12 weeks due to their natural grow-out effect.
Can I add highlights to my light brown hair at home?
Yes, but professional highlights provide the best results. DIY kits can work for subtle highlights, but achieving an even, well-blended look requires skill. If trying at home, use a balayage kit for a natural effect and follow with deep conditioning treatments.
